Our History
The story of Hanover and District Hospital begins with a powerful act of generosity.
In 1923, early community leader, Hanover’s first mayor, and local furniture manufacturer Daniel Knechtel made a remarkable gift in memory of his late wife. Recognizing that a thriving community needed access to local healthcare, he and his son Jacob Knechtel donated their family estate, surrounding lands, and $7,500 — equivalent to more than $100,000 today — to establish what would become Hanover Memorial Hospital.
This act of philanthropy laid the foundation for healthcare in our region. The original hospital served the community for fifty years before a new, modern facility was constructed in 1973, where the hospital continues to operate today.
Inspired by that original gift, the Hanover and District Hospital Foundation was incorporated in 1989 as a registered charity to ensure the hospital would always have the resources needed to provide exceptional care.
Today, the Foundation carries forward that legacy by bringing together donors, businesses, volunteers, and community partners who believe in the importance of strong, accessible healthcare close to home.
What began with one family's generosity has grown into a community-wide commitment to supporting the health and well-being of our region.
Our Hospital
Hanover and District Hospital is a vital healthcare hub serving communities across Grey and Bruce counties. As one of the few 24/7 Emergency Departments in the region, the hospital provides essential care for thousands of patients every year.
HDH offers a wide range of services and specialized programs, including:

The hospital’s commitment to excellence is reflected in its accreditation achievements. Hanover and District Hospital has received “Accredited with Exemplary Standing” from Accreditation Canada in four consecutive surveys (2013, 2017, 2021, and 2025) — the highest designation possible.
Achieving this distinction four times places HDH among an elite group of hospitals across Canada and reflects the dedication of its board, physicians, staff, and volunteers to continually exceed national healthcare standards.
